I've been checking external USB and Firewire (both) enclosures for a device I
could use with both PCs and Macs at work.

I have a Motherboard revision2 B/W G3-400, 512MB RAM, OS 10.2.6, Firewire, and
USB  1.1 connections.

The question is:  what is my limiting factor in selecting a device to be housed
in this unit insofar as the Mac is concerned?  The enclosure uses the Oxford-911
chipset for Firewire (which I hear is good, for use with Macs).

Is finding a CDRW with software that supports Mac the only limitation?  Or are
there also hardware incompatibilities to worry about?  If the latter, is there a
particular chipset in the CDRW drives I should look for (or look to avoid)?  If
not, is there some nice list on some nice website showing which third-party
(non-Apple) drives play nice with Jaguar?
